Can dogs get parasites from ducks?
Giardia is a parasite that loves waters laced with bird feces (duck ponds). Dogs and humans can get it by consuming the water, and it doesn’t take much; a dog licking its fur after a swim, for instance.
What are the symptoms of Salmonella in dogs?
Dogs and cats that become ill from Salmonella infection generally will have diarrhea that may contain blood or mucus. Affected animals may seem more tired than usual, and may have a fever or vomit. Some cats do not have diarrhea, but will have a decreased appetite, fever, and excess salivation.

What is the most common food allergy in dogs?
“The most common food allergens in dogs are proteins…” The most common food allergens in dogs are proteins, especially those from dairy, beef, chicken, chicken eggs, soy, or wheat gluten. Each time a pet eats food containing these substances, the antibodies react with the antigens, and symptoms occur.

Can dogs get parvo from ducks?
No, your puppy is not likely to get parvovirus from bird poop. Birds themselves will not become infected with parvovirus. Instead, the only way a bird is likely to spread parvovirus is by picking up the virus on their feet and then spreading it through the environment to your dog.
Can bird poop cause diarrhea in dogs?
Is it okay for dogs to eat bird or bat poop? In addition to putting dogs at risk for histoplasmosis, eating bird droppings can also expose dogs to caustic substances like uric acid and bacteria like salmonella, resulting in vomiting, diarrhea, and other health problems.

Why does my dog have diarrhea?
Parasites – roundworms, hookworms, whipworms, Coccidia, or Giardia. Viral infections such as parvovirus, distemper, or coronavirus. Bacterial infections – such as salmonella. Inflammatory bowel disease.
